I hate when writers don't do their homework when writing about foreigners
27 March 2021
Writers have mixed up the identity of Adena. She talks Persian but she is Arab? What? If writers have just spent 5 minutes researching about this, they would know that not all Muslims are the same. Iranians and Arabs are not the same. They talk in different languages, have different histories and in many cases they are rivals. I am confused why Nikohl Boosheri has not given any feedback to writes about this. Or maybe she has and they have decided to ignore it. This shows ignorance and adds to the misconception about middle east countries.
